Seven Habits of Highly Ineffective Workers (Part2)
By Maloi Malibiran- Salumbides

Effective workers and leaders have developed good habits through the years. These are habits that begin with a good and positive mindset translated to excellent behaviour. Ang mga habits mo ba ay nakatutulong para maging effective ka sa iyong trabaho ngayon?

Magandang araw, ako si Maloi Malibiran-Salumbides.

Isa sa mga sikat na librong naisulat tungkol sa habits ng matatagumpay na tao ay ang 7 Habits of Highly Effective People ni Stephen Covey. Ayon kay Covey, highly effective people are proactive, they begin with the end in mind, they have the habit of putting first things first, they think win-win, they seek first to understand, then to be understood, they know how to synergize and they continually sharpen their saw.

Kung mayroong good habits, mayroon din namang unhealthy habits na nagiging hadlang para maabot natin ang ating potential para maging effective at productive sa opisina. Allow me to share with you
three remaining habits of highly ineffective workers sa part 2 ng ating series tungkol sa Seven Habits of Highly Ineffective Workers.

Bukod sa playing the blame game, procrastination, living to please everyone and being a chronic complainer ang tatlong habits na naobserbahan ko sa mga ineffective sa kanilang trabaho ay ito:

Habit #5 Don’t plan. Paminsan-minsan, it is relaxing not to have a plan and enjoy spur of the moment activities. Kaya nga may kasabihan tayong, kung kalian walang kaplano-plano tsaka natutuloy ang lakad, hindi ba. But this is more an exception to the rule. Sa trabaho at sa ating buhay, kailangan may plano. Maraming oras at resources ang nasasayang kung wala kang plano. Panahon ng graduation ngayon hindi ba? May ilan na sa halip tapusin ng apat o limang taon ang kanilang kurso sa kolehiyo inaabot ng sampung taon. Hindi dahil sa nagmedicine sila. Kundi dahil sa pabago-bago sila ng course. Walang plano at hindi alam kung ano nga ba ang gusto nilang gawin at abutin sa buhay. Effective people begin with the end in mind, they plan. Ineffective people fail to plan.

Habit #6 Burn bridges and collect enemies. Isa pa sa hindi magandang habit ay ang pagkakaroon ng maraming kagalit. At sa tuwing may makaka-away ka you leave the company and cut all your ties with the people there. If you keep on burning bridges dahil sa mga misunderstanding o pagkakagalit na nangyari, baka dumating ang panahon wala ka ng malakaran at mapuntahan. Effective people know how to handle conflicts. Ineffective workers collect enemies and burn bridges.

Habit #7 Refuse to learn new things. Noong isang araw nasa salon ako, narinig ko ang usapan ng mga hair stylist doon. Isa sa mga katrabaho nila ay galing sa seminar at pinapakita niya sa dalawa pang gumugupit ang certificate na natanggap niya. Ang sabi ng isa, ‘kailangan ko rin niyan pero ayaw kong umattend sa seminar.’ Napa-isip tuloy ako, maraming empleyado gusto ng short-cut, kukuha ng certificate para may maipakita sa iba pero the very thing that that certificate represents, knowledge and learning new things, yun ang ayaw nila. Hindi certificate and dapat pilahan para lang may maipakita ka sa HR supervisor mo. Pumila ka para matuto at mahasa ang mga kakayahan mo. May certificate man o wala, new knowledge and skills that you learn will never be taken away from you.

If you want to be highly effective in your place of work, alam mo na ang mga habits na dapat iwasan at i-unlearn, playing the blame game, procrastination, living to please everyone, being a chronic complainer, fail to plan, burn bridges and collect enemies and refuse to learn new things.
